
Ferroelectric memory devices prevent data loss in automotive applications
Infineon Technologies launches new 8- and 16-Mbit Excelon F-RAM memories with the industry’s highest density. The 8- and 16-Mbit Excelon F-RAM (Ferroelectric RAM) memories meet the permanent data acquisition requirements of next-generation automotive and also industrial systems. They thus help prevent data loss in harsh operating environments.
The new memories support a wide voltage range from 1.71 V to 3.6 V and a data throughput of up to 54 MB/s via a low pin-count interface. In addition, they are available in a RoHS-compliant 24-ball FBGA package.

Infineon’s Excelon F-RAM is the next generation of ferroelectric RAM memory. These new products offer the industry’s most power-efficient permanent memory for critical applications by combining ultra-low power operation with high-speed interfaces, instant non-volatility and unlimited read/write cycle endurance. The read and write performance of the serial memories is equivalent to battery-backed static RAMs with parallel interface and 35 ns access time. With its high write speeds, long lifetime and industry-leading energy efficiency, the Excelon F-RAM is an ideal memory for data recording in automotive applications, but also in industrial and medical electronics applications.
Infineon offers a portfolio of serial and parallel F-RAM products with memory densities ranging from 4 KBit to 16 MBit, supporting an operating voltage range from 1.8 V to 5.5 V. The F-RAM products are available in a wide range of power supplies. They feature a virtually unlimited lifetime of one hundred trillion read and write cycles, making them an ideal solution for write-intensive applications. These memory devices are suitable for applications that require high-performance, highly reliable and cost-effective permanent memory solutions.
The new industrial-grade 8- and 16-Mbit Excelon F-RAMs can be ordered now in a 24-ball FBGA package and support operating temperatures up to 105°C. The AEC-Q100 qualified, automotive-grade 3 16-Mbit devices can also be ordered now and are available in the same 24-ball FBGA package.
